  • Title

    The rise of Web-based simulation: implications for the High Level Architecture

  • Abstract
    The relationship between the High Level Architecture and Web-based simulation is discussed. The notion of interoperability is suggested as a binding force between these initiatives. The question is posed whether the HLA could serve as an interoperability technology for the commercial and academic sectors in the age of Web-based simulation. Using the development and adoption of parallel discrete event simulation technologies as a case study, some of the potential barriers to DoD technology transfer are illustrated, and mechanisms through which these barriers may be overcome are suggested
